Things to do in Wytheville?
Wytheville, VA is a vibrant and friendly town located in the Appalachian Mountains of Southwest Virginia. The town has a long history, dating back to 1790 when it was established by an act of the Virginia General Assembly. Wytheville offers its residents a great quality of life with plenty of things to do and places to explore. From outdoor recreation such as fishing and camping to shopping, dining, and entertainment options including movie theatres and live music venues, there is something for everyone here. Wytheville is also home to many festivals throughout the year, celebrating unique local culture and heritage. Education opportunities are plentiful here too, with several colleges nearby offering a variety of degree programs. With its beautiful mountain scenery and friendly residents, living in Wytheville can be an enjoyable experience for anyone looking for a warm place to call home.

Things to do in Boulder?
Boulder, Colorado is a unique city in the foothills of the Rockies. From incredible outdoor recreation to delicious food and vibrant nightlife, Boulder has something for everyone. Nature lovers will be captivated by the beauty of the Rocky Mountains and can take advantage of over 200 miles of trails for hiking, biking and climbing. For those looking to relax, Boulder Creek Path provides visitors with a peaceful respite from busy city life. Culture aficionados won’t want to miss out on visiting various galleries and historic landmarks throughout town, such as the Chautauqua Park Historic District or view pieces at the Boulder Museum of Contemporary Art. And after a day spent exploring this beautiful city, guests can unwind at one of Boulder’s many restaurants for some delicious local fare or enjoy a lively night at one of its lively bars! With its stunning mountain views and endless activities, Boulder promises to leave visitors with lasting memories!
